代码格式化

dev
wangpeng 2024-04-09 10:27:59 +08:00
parent ad790b4ce9
commit 02d7364a6e
28 changed files with 157 additions and 119 deletions

View File

@ -39,6 +39,4 @@ export const layoutFnGetSIGNEDSTATUSClassification = async () => {
BIANMA: "TRAFFIC_EMPLOYMENT",
});
return ref(resData);
};

View File

@ -12,6 +12,5 @@ export const infoProductionView = (params) =>
export const deleteProductionView = (params) =>
upload("/production/delete", params); // 删除 安全生产目标
export const getSafetyProductionEdit = (params) =>
upload("/production/getSafetyProductionEdit", params); // 详情 安全生产目标

View File

@ -15,6 +15,5 @@ export const infoResponsibilityView = (params) =>
export const deleteResponsibilityView = (params) =>
post("/responsibility/delete", params); // 删除 岗位安全责任书
export const getSafetyResponsibilityEdit = (params) =>
upload("/responsibility/getSafetyResponsibilityEdit", params); // 详情 岗位安全责任书

View File

@ -160,8 +160,12 @@ const fnGetData = async () => {
const resData = await findByIdOperatingVehicleInfo({ OPERATING_ID });
info.value = resData.pd;
info.value.HEADSTOCK_PHOTO = addingPrefixToFile(resData.headstockphoto);
info.value.DRIVINGLICENSE_PHOTO = addingPrefixToFile(resData.drivinglicensephoto);
info.value.OPERATING_CERTIFICATE_PHOTO = addingPrefixToFile(resData.operatingcertificatephoto);
info.value.DRIVINGLICENSE_PHOTO = addingPrefixToFile(
resData.drivinglicensephoto
);
info.value.OPERATING_CERTIFICATE_PHOTO = addingPrefixToFile(
resData.operatingcertificatephoto
);
};
fnGetData();
</script>

View File

@ -65,7 +65,6 @@
}}
</el-divider>
<el-descriptions :column="2" border>
<template>
<el-descriptions-item
:label="
item.CERTIFICATE_CATEGORY === '1'
@ -77,8 +76,8 @@
:span="item.CERTIFICATE_CATEGORY === '1' ? 1 : 2"
>
<img
v-viewer
v-if="item.ID_PHOTO_FRONT !== null"
v-viewer
:src="item.ID_PHOTO_FRONT"
width="100"
height="100"
@ -90,15 +89,14 @@
label="身份证(背面)"
>
<img
v-viewer
v-if="item.ID_PHOTO_BACK !== null"
v-viewer
:src="item.ID_PHOTO_BACK"
width="100"
height="100"
class="ml-10"
/>
</el-descriptions-item>
</template>
<el-descriptions-item
:label="
item.CERTIFICATE_CATEGORY === '1'
@ -177,7 +175,6 @@ const fnGetData = async () => {
if (!USER_ID) return;
const resData = await getPractitionerInfo({ USER_ID });
data.info = resData.pd;
console.log("-=-=--=-=",data.info);
resData.certificateList.forEach((item) => {
item.ID_PHOTO_FRONT = FILE_URL + item.ID_PHOTO_FRONT;
if (item.ID_PHOTO_BACK) {
@ -187,10 +184,10 @@ const fnGetData = async () => {
data.certificateList = resData.certificateList;
data.certificateList.forEach((item) => {
if (!item.ID_PHOTO_FRONT || item.ID_PHOTO_FRONT.includes("undefined")) {
item.ID_PHOTO_FRONT = null
item.ID_PHOTO_FRONT = null;
}
if (!item.ID_PHOTO_BACK) {
item.ID_PHOTO_BACK = null
item.ID_PHOTO_BACK = null;
}
});
};

View File

@ -101,7 +101,9 @@ const { visible, form } = useVModels(props, emits);
const rules = {
file: [{ required: true, message: "请上传附件", trigger: "change" }],
SYSTEMNAME: [{ required: true, message: "请输入名称", trigger: "blur" }],
EXPIRYDATE: [{ required: true, message: "请选择到期时间", trigger: "change" }],
EXPIRYDATE: [
{ required: true, message: "请选择到期时间", trigger: "change" },
],
};
const operatingCompany = ref("");

View File

@ -413,7 +413,10 @@ const fnEditVehicleModel = async () => {
const fnGetVehicleInfo = async () => {
if (form.value.ASSIGNED_VEHICLE_MODEL === "运输车辆") {
for (let i = 0; i < form.value.OPERATIONVEHICLELIST.length; i++) {
if (form.value.OPERATIONVEHICLELIST[i].OPERATING_ID === form.value.VEHICLE_PLATE_NUMBER) {
if (
form.value.OPERATIONVEHICLELIST[i].OPERATING_ID ===
form.value.VEHICLE_PLATE_NUMBER
) {
const OPERATING_ID = form.value.OPERATIONVEHICLELIST[i].OPERATING_ID;
const resData = await findByIdOperatingVehicleInfo({ OPERATING_ID });
info.value = resData.pd;

View File

@ -208,7 +208,6 @@ import { debounce } from "throttle-debounce";
import { ElMessage, ElMessageBox } from "element-plus";
import { onMounted, ref } from "vue";
console.log("-=-=-=-=-=", await getAssignedList());
const router = useRouter();
const { list, pagination, searchForm, fnGetData, fnResetPagination } =
useListData(getAssignedList, {});

View File

@ -111,16 +111,26 @@
</el-table-column>
<el-table-column prop="DUE_DATE_TYPE" label="到期状态" width="150">
<template #default="{ row }">
<el-tag v-if="row.DUE_DATE_TYPE === 1" type="success"></el-tag>
<el-tag v-else-if="row.DUE_DATE_TYPE === 0" type="error">已到期</el-tag>
<el-tag v-else-if="row.DUE_DATE_TYPE === 2" type="warning">即将到期</el-tag>
<el-tag v-if="row.DUE_DATE_TYPE === 1" type="success"
>未到期</el-tag
>
<el-tag v-else-if="row.DUE_DATE_TYPE === 0" type="error"
>已到期</el-tag
>
<el-tag v-else-if="row.DUE_DATE_TYPE === 2" type="warning"
>即将到期</el-tag
>
</template>
</el-table-column>
<el-table-column prop="ARCHIVES_TYPE" label="车辆状态" width="150">
<template #default="{ row }">
<el-tag v-if="row.ARCHIVES_TYPE === '1'" type="error"></el-tag>
<el-tag v-else-if="row.ARCHIVES_TYPE === '0'" type="success">正常</el-tag>
<el-tag v-else-if="row.ARCHIVES_TYPE === '2'" type="warning">过户</el-tag>
<el-tag v-else-if="row.ARCHIVES_TYPE === '0'" type="success"
>正常</el-tag
>
<el-tag v-else-if="row.ARCHIVES_TYPE === '2'" type="warning"
>过户</el-tag
>
</template>
</el-table-column>
<el-table-column prop="CREATTIME" label="创建时间" width="150" />

View File

@ -414,7 +414,6 @@ const fnGetData = async () => {
if (!INSPECTANNUALLY_ID) return;
const resData = await getInspectAnnuallyView({ INSPECTANNUALLY_ID });
form.value = resData.pd;
console.log("-==-=--=",form.value);
const listData = await getTrailerList({
TRAFFIC_TYPE: form.value.VEHICLE_MODEL,
});

View File

@ -393,7 +393,6 @@ const fnGetData = async () => {
if (!INSPECTANNUALLY_ID) return;
const resData = await getInspectAnnuallyView({ INSPECTANNUALLY_ID });
form.value = resData.pd;
console.log("-=-=-=-", form.value);
const listData = await getTrailerList({
TRAFFIC_TYPE: form.value.VEHICLE_MODEL,
});

View File

@ -9,21 +9,24 @@
<el-row>
<el-col :span="6">
<el-form-item label="车牌号" prop="PLATE_NUMBER">
<el-input v-model="searchForm.PLATE_NUMBER"
<el-input
v-model="searchForm.PLATE_NUMBER"
placeholder="请输入车牌号"
/>
</el-form-item>
</el-col>
<el-col :span="6">
<el-form-item label="车主业户" prop="CAR_OWNERS">
<el-input v-model="searchForm.CAR_OWNERS"
<el-input
v-model="searchForm.CAR_OWNERS"
placeholder="请输入车主业户"
/>
</el-form-item>
</el-col>
<el-col :span="6">
<el-form-item label="登记人" prop="REGISTRANT">
<el-input v-model="searchForm.REGISTRANT"
<el-input
v-model="searchForm.REGISTRANT"
placeholder="请输入登记人"
/>
</el-form-item>
@ -150,8 +153,12 @@
<el-table-column prop="ARCHIVES_TYPE" label="车辆状态" width="100">
<template #default="{ row }">
<el-tag v-if="row.ARCHIVES_TYPE === '2'" type="error"></el-tag>
<el-tag v-else-if="row.ARCHIVES_TYPE === '0'" type="success">正常</el-tag>
<el-tag v-else-if="row.ARCHIVES_TYPE === '1'" type="warning">过户</el-tag>
<el-tag v-else-if="row.ARCHIVES_TYPE === '0'" type="success"
>正常</el-tag
>
<el-tag v-else-if="row.ARCHIVES_TYPE === '1'" type="warning"
>过户</el-tag
>
</template>
</el-table-column>
<el-table-column prop="CREATTIME" label="创建时间" width="100" />

View File

@ -9,21 +9,24 @@
<el-row>
<el-col :span="6">
<el-form-item label="车牌号" prop="PLATE_NUMBER">
<el-input v-model="searchForm.PLATE_NUMBER"
<el-input
v-model="searchForm.PLATE_NUMBER"
placeholder="请输入车牌号"
/>
</el-form-item>
</el-col>
<el-col :span="6">
<el-form-item label="车主业户" prop="CAR_OWNERS">
<el-input v-model="searchForm.CAR_OWNERS"
<el-input
v-model="searchForm.CAR_OWNERS"
placeholder="请输入车主业户"
/>
</el-form-item>
</el-col>
<el-col :span="6">
<el-form-item label="登记人" prop="REGISTRANT">
<el-input v-model="searchForm.REGISTRANT"
<el-input
v-model="searchForm.REGISTRANT"
placeholder="请输入登记人"
/>
</el-form-item>

View File

@ -132,8 +132,12 @@
<el-table-column prop="ARCHIVES_TYPE" label="车辆状态" width="150">
<template #default="{ row }">
<el-tag v-if="row.ARCHIVES_TYPE === '2'" type="error"></el-tag>
<el-tag v-else-if="row.ARCHIVES_TYPE === '0'" type="success">正常</el-tag>
<el-tag v-else-if="row.ARCHIVES_TYPE === '1'" type="warning">过户</el-tag>
<el-tag v-else-if="row.ARCHIVES_TYPE === '0'" type="success"
>正常</el-tag
>
<el-tag v-else-if="row.ARCHIVES_TYPE === '1'" type="warning"
>过户</el-tag
>
</template>
</el-table-column>
<el-table-column prop="CREATTIME" label="创建时间" width="150" />

View File

@ -9,21 +9,24 @@
<el-row>
<el-col :span="6">
<el-form-item label="车牌号" prop="PLATE_NUMBER">
<el-input v-model="searchForm.PLATE_NUMBER"
<el-input
v-model="searchForm.PLATE_NUMBER"
placeholder="请输入车牌号"
/>
</el-form-item>
</el-col>
<el-col :span="6">
<el-form-item label="车主业户" prop="CAR_OWNERS">
<el-input v-model="searchForm.CAR_OWNERS"
<el-input
v-model="searchForm.CAR_OWNERS"
placeholder="请输入车主业户"
/>
</el-form-item>
</el-col>
<el-col :span="6">
<el-form-item label="登记人" prop="REGISTRANT">
<el-input v-model="searchForm.REGISTRANT"
<el-input
v-model="searchForm.REGISTRANT"
placeholder="请输入登记人"
/>
</el-form-item>
@ -147,8 +150,12 @@
<el-table-column prop="ARCHIVES_TYPE" label="车辆状态" width="150">
<template #default="{ row }">
<el-tag v-if="row.ARCHIVES_TYPE === '2'" type="error"></el-tag>
<el-tag v-else-if="row.ARCHIVES_TYPE === '0'" type="success">正常</el-tag>
<el-tag v-else-if="row.ARCHIVES_TYPE === '1'" type="warning">过户</el-tag>
<el-tag v-else-if="row.ARCHIVES_TYPE === '0'" type="success"
>正常</el-tag
>
<el-tag v-else-if="row.ARCHIVES_TYPE === '1'" type="warning"
>过户</el-tag
>
</template>
</el-table-column>
<el-table-column prop="CREATTIME" label="创建时间" width="150" />

View File

@ -126,7 +126,6 @@ const fnGetData = async () => {
if (!OPERATIONS_ID) return;
const resData = await getOperationsView(OPERATIONS_ID);
info.value = resData.pd;
console.log("-==-=-=--=",info.value);
info.value.OPERATIONSINFO = [];
fnBusChange(resData.pd.VEHICLE);
info.value.OPERATIONSINFO = addingPrefixToFile(resData.operationsinfoImgs);

View File

@ -133,8 +133,12 @@
<el-table-column prop="ARCHIVES_TYPE" label="车辆状态" width="150">
<template #default="{ row }">
<el-tag v-if="row.ARCHIVES_TYPE === '1'" type="error"></el-tag>
<el-tag v-else-if="row.ARCHIVES_TYPE === '0'" type = "success">正常</el-tag>
<el-tag v-else-if="row.ARCHIVES_TYPE === '2'" type = "warning">过户</el-tag>
<el-tag v-else-if="row.ARCHIVES_TYPE === '0'" type="success"
>正常</el-tag
>
<el-tag v-else-if="row.ARCHIVES_TYPE === '2'" type="warning"
>过户</el-tag
>
</template>
</el-table-column>
<el-table-column label="操作" width="150">

View File

@ -5,10 +5,7 @@
:before-close="fnClose"
>
<el-form ref="formRef" :rules="rules" :model="form" label-width="150px">
<el-form-item
label="名称"
prop="MANAGEMENTAGREEMENTNAME"
>
<el-form-item label="名称" prop="MANAGEMENTAGREEMENTNAME">
<el-input
v-model="form.MANAGEMENTAGREEMENTNAME"
placeholder="请输入名称"

View File

@ -66,7 +66,9 @@
<el-table-column label="有效状态" prop="VALIDSTATUS">
<template #default="{ row }">
<el-tag v-if="row.VALIDSTATUS === '1'" type="success"></el-tag>
<el-tag v-else-if="row.VALIDSTATUS === '0'" type = "error">未生效</el-tag>
<el-tag v-else-if="row.VALIDSTATUS === '0'" type="error"
>未生效</el-tag
>
</template>
</el-table-column>
<!-- <el-table-column prop="CORP_NAME" label="经营企业" width="150" />-->

View File

@ -89,7 +89,9 @@ const { visible, form } = useVModels(props, emits);
const rules = {
file: [{ required: true, message: "请上传附件", trigger: "change" }],
SYSTEMNAME: [{ required: true, message: "请输入名称", trigger: "blur" }],
EXPIRYDATE: [{ required: true, message: "请选择到期时间", trigger: "change" }],
EXPIRYDATE: [
{ required: true, message: "请选择到期时间", trigger: "change" },
],
};
const operatingCompany = ref("");

View File

@ -88,7 +88,9 @@ const { visible, form } = useVModels(props, emits);
const rules = {
file: [{ required: true, message: "请上传附件", trigger: "change" }],
SYSTEMNAME: [{ required: true, message: "请输入名称", trigger: "blur" }],
EXPIRYDATE: [{ required: true, message: "请选择到期时间", trigger: "change" }],
EXPIRYDATE: [
{ required: true, message: "请选择到期时间", trigger: "change" },
],
};
const formRef = ref(null);

View File

@ -119,7 +119,6 @@ import LayoutUpload from "@/components/upload/index.vue";
import LayoutEditor from "@/components/editor/index.vue";
import useFormValidate from "@/assets/js/useFormValidate.js";
import { ElMessage } from "element-plus";
import {getUserSelectListAll} from "@/request/user_practitioner.js";
const formRef = ref(null);
const cities = [
"驾驶员",

View File

@ -148,7 +148,6 @@ import useFormValidate from "@/assets/js/useFormValidate.js";
import { ElMessage } from "element-plus";
import SelectPerson from "@/views/safety_production_related/security_notice/components/select_person.vue";
import { useRouter } from "vue-router";
import { getUserSelectListAll } from "@/request/user_practitioner.js";
const formRef = ref(null);
const rules = {
MEETING_TITLE: [

View File

@ -108,7 +108,7 @@ const rules = {
],
EXPIRYDATE: [
{ required: true, message: "请选择到期时间", trigger: "change" },
]
],
};
const formRef = ref(null);
const fnClose = () => {

View File

@ -146,7 +146,11 @@ function fileName(path) {
return path.split("/").pop();
}
const fnAddOrEdit = async (SECURITYCOMMITMENT_ID = "",USER_ID = "",type = "add") => {
const fnAddOrEdit = async (
SECURITYCOMMITMENT_ID = "",
USER_ID = "",
type = "add"
) => {
data.addOrEditDialog.visible = true;
data.addOrEditDialog.type = type;
if (type === "edit" && SECURITYCOMMITMENT_ID && USER_ID) {